ARIA-E incidence at 24 months in patients switching from placebo to aducanumab was consistent withAbstract: PRIME is an ongoing Phase 1b study evaluating safety, tolerability, and PK/PD of aducanumab in patients (aged 50–90; positive amyloid PET scan) with prodromal/mild AD. We report 24-month data for fixed-dose and titration cohorts, including 12 months from the placebo-controlled period and 12 months from the long-term extension (LTE). During the placebo-controlled period, patients were randomized to placebo or fixed-doses of aducanumab 1, 3, 6, or 10 mg/kg, stratified by ApoE ε4 status (q4w; 52 weeks). An added cohort of ApoE ε4 carriers received aducanumab titrated to 10 mg/kg or placebo. In the LTE, all patients received aducanumab 3, 6, or 10 mg/kg fixed or titrated. Except safety, all LTE endpoints, including amyloid PET, CDR-SB, and MMSE, were exploratory. In patients treated up to 24 months from both fixed-dose and titration cohorts, amyloid plaque levels continued to decrease in a dose- and time-dependent manner. Reduced amyloid plaque levels were also observed in patients switched from placebo to aducanumab during the LTE. CDR-SB and MMSE data suggest clinical benefit in patients continuing aducanumab during the LTE. No new patients continuing at the same dose of aducanumab experienced ARIA-E during the first year of the LTE. Four patients experienced more than one ARIA-E episode over 24 months. Recurrent ARIA was consistent with other ARIA reported to date. ARIA-E incidence at 24 months in patients switching from placebo to aducanumab was consistent with that reported at 12 months in active arms. These data support further investigation of aducanumab in ENGAGE/EMERGE Phase 3 trials. … (more)
